DaQuan Bower returns to practice


by -

From TampaBay.com:

“You really just have to play it by ear,” Schiano said. “It’s how he responds to increased workload as he does a little more. He’s done an incredible job in his rehab, but it’s like four different phases.

“One is the post-surgical, where you’re just kind of waiting. Then it’s the training room. Then it’s out on the grass where he’s working with our trainers and strength coach, running and pushing things. And now here comes the fourth part, and that is actually playing. And that’s different. It’s the torquing and twisting and all the things you have to do as a defensive lineman. So we need to see how he responds to doing that and then we’ll act accordingly.”
